What is the process of the bond between sodium and chlorine called?

The process is called ionic bonding. In the case of sodium and chlorine, sodium ions (Na+), and chloride ions (Cl-), form an electrostatic attraction due to their opposite charges. This electrostatic attraction is called an ionic bond.

Why is there an attraction between sodium and chlorine?

Sodium metal and chlorine gas do not "attract" each other. They react chemically - sodium metal is oxidised - losing one electron- chlorine is reduced gaining one. The two resulting oppositely charged ions, Na+ and Cl- form the ionic compound NaCl


In salt what is the nature of the bond between sodium and chlorine?

The bond between sodium and chlorine is ionic. The sodium atom loses an electron and becomes a positively charged ion, or cation, with a charge of +1. The chlorine atom receives the electron and becomes a negatively charged ion, or anion, with a charge of -1. The electrostatic attraction between the oppositely charged ions is the ionic bond.
